Demon’s Redemption by Anastasia Rabiyah and Sandy Samson
Beliana, a guardian angel, and Malarak, a demon whose task is to sneak pornographic material into the local convent, have a strange sort of friendship. Beliana is convinced that Malarak can be brought to the Light if he just quit scheming. Malarak is convinced that his latest plot can prove his inner goodness. Both want to make the life of Mary, a woman who got pregnant as a teenager and was forced into an unhappy marriage, and her child better. In doing so, they experience feelings you wouldn’t expect between an angel and demon.
“Demon’s Redemption” by Anastasia Rabiyah and Sandy Samson is an original, heartfelt journey into the minds of former teenage lovers and a demon enamored with an angel. The concept of guardian angels and tempting demons flitting from the body of one creature to the next is ingenious, allowing the reader to see the world from various perspectives while adding an extra dose of humor. How would you feel in the body of a crow after it had done what birds notoriously do? It’s not something I’d considered until now.
For a novella, this story touched me deeply. The dual love story ability to capture me in fewer than forty pages earns “Demon’s Redemption” 4.5 tombstones. I’ll definitely be looking for more from these authors!
